- W4376566394 abstract "Goal. To determine the peculiarities of formation of agrophytocenoses of spring triticale and field pea in monospecies and compatible crops depending on the ratio of components and fertilizers. Methods. Field, laboratory, mathematical and statistical. The results. The results of studies on the features of formation of agrophytocenoses of spring triticale and field pea in single-species and compatible crops according to their density, botanical composition, linear growth, proportion of leaves and leaf surface area depending on the ratio of components and fertilizers, which were carried out annually during 2020-2022, are shown. on chernozem soils of the Right Bank Forest Steppe. Conclusions. Fodder agrophytocenoses of spring triticale and common pea in single-species and combined crops are formed with a density of 567-1760 shoots per 1 m2, triticale bushiness of 2-5 shoots per plant and a height of 87-104 cm. Single-species sowing of spring triticale and its mixture with common pea are denser in the ratio of 75:25% alfalfa-cereal and cereal grass. Spring triticale is characterized by a greater height than field peas. Application of fertilizers and, to a greater extent, N45P45K45 than 250 kg/ha of humigran organic fertilizer applied in pre-sowing cultivation as well as symbiotic nitrogen of seed pea in a binary mixture increases the height of spring triticale by 5-6 cm, and bushiness by 1 shoot/plant, and with their combined application - respectively on 10-11 cm and 2 shoots/plant. Linear and metameric growth of spring triticale increases with an increase in the number of seed peas in the grass mixture. In joint sowing of spring triticale with pea, the share of each of the named components in the harvest increases with the increase of their share when sowing in grass mixtures. In trikale spring, the increase in leaf surface area (from 14.3 to 41.5 thousand m2/ha) occurs in the period from the end of tillering to the beginning of earing, in pea this period is more extended and lasts from shoot formation to the end of budding, increasing from 10.0 to 41.8 thousand m2/ha." @default.
